🥗🧑🌾 Those of you with WIC or Senior Farmers Market Vouchers – time is running out to use them! They expire on October 31st. Now a tiny, personal plug – I work very part-time for Mares Farm Market. I know they still have quite a few eligible products available, are still open and accept the vouchers!

We are a small family-owned and operated business located near the Waupaca/Outagamie County line. We serve families and businesses in rural communities located within an approximate 90-minute radius of our location. We are supported by sponsors, advertisers, affiliate purchases and donations.
